Ask a Taxonomist...
Between Two Ferns

Tuesday, Nov 19
3:00 p.m.

Perelman Auditorium

 

Join us for a conversation with Bree Midavaine, the taxonomist working on the museum’s Art Information Commons (AIC) initiative. This event is styled after the comedic YouTube series, but with the substance of #AskACurator.
